Only the Pause protocol is generic. All other special protocols are usually developed by the extender writer. In most remotes the multiplex protocol can be written to be used with or without the extender, but the DSM, LKP/DKP, and ToadTog almost always require an extender. _________________ Remember to provide feedback to let us know how the problem was solved and share your upgrades.
